Brain injury symtpoms can vary; this is dependant on the seriousness of the injury you have suffered. After a head injury, if you feel any of the following signs, then there is a big possibility of brain injury:
– The feeling of constant sickness
If you suffer from severe headache,
– Fatigue and Exhaustion may be felt
Seizures
Confused and disoriented behavior
Heavy bleeding along with vomiting.
An head injury of any kind may lead to brain injury. Seeking medical assistance without delay is a must as delay can result in long term side effects on the brain.
Consequences of a brain injury can be severe; such as
Loss of memory
– The inability to speak or the impairment of clear speech
Partial or total blindness
– Balance loss
– Depression and nervousness etc.
The symptoms of brain injury may not surface immediately but it is still important to seek medical aid as soon as possible. Making brain injury claims in the UK has a customary time limit. If you have knowledge of such an injury or are planning on making a claim then it has to be made within the 3 year period.
Online help is offered for those seeking compensation for brain injuries by many law firms. A ‘no win no fee’ service will be offered by many law firms who deal with personal injury claims. If the case is lost, then the solicitor will not get paid from either the client or the third party. This way the person claiming brain injury compensation does not have to bear the law suit charges.
The person claiming compensation for brain injury has to bear in mind that while making claim he/she has to include all the expenses incurred for the treatment of brain injury in his/her claim. Included in the claim will be the following: transportation costs, future expenses like further therapy fees, price of nursing care, adapting the house to suit.
